Isaiah prophesies the attributes and mission of Christ, both temporally and eternally.  As the great leader he will be the ultimate judge, and he will judge according to the spirit.

The gospel teaching of the last days will be unstoppable.  The Lord will open the highways for acceptance in his time in all the four corners of the earth.

1 Nephi 21

Christ manifests to Isaiah that he will accomplish his work of recovering his people.  It will begin with his earthly mission and his teaching while in life, but it will continue after his death and at the right time will go forward all around the earth to open the way for all to accept the message and come into his kingdom.
